it takes jada 1 1/2 hours to mow her lawn. it takes kam half as long to do hers. how long does it take for kam to mow her lawn.

1 1/2 ÷ 2 = k (kam)
an hour is 60 minutes long so we got to turn the fraction into a mixed number
so it would be 90 minutes now you do 90 divided by 2 witch equals 45.
kam took 45 minutes to mow her lawn.
